Marpol annex III covers harmful substances that are defined as marine pollutants in the IMDG code. IMDG stands for the International Maritime Dangerous Goods Code. This annex consists of 8 regulations that cover the different aspects of a harmful substance from packing to stowage to how much can be carried at a time.
Annex III - Regulation 7 - Exceptions. (1) Jettisoning of harmful substances carried in packaged form shall be prohibited, except where necessary for the purpose of securing the safety of the ship or saving life at sea.
